Key Points:

  • Cybersecurity threats pose a significant risk to small- and medium-sized businesses (SMBs) due to their lack of robust security infrastructure.
  • Many SMBs lack the cybersecurity staff and expertise necessary to deal with advanced cyberthreats.

Summary: Small- and medium-sized businesses (SMBs) are particularly vulnerable to cybersecurity threats due to their limited resources and lack of expertise. In a recent survey, 63% of SMBs reported facing increasingly advanced cyberthreats, and 61% said they lacked the cybersecurity staff to address these threats. However, AI technologies offer a solution to these challenges. AI can enhance threat detection and prevention by moving beyond traditional signature-based approaches. It can also address attacks in progress and provide interactive explanations and answers to complex issues. By harnessing AI-powered cybersecurity tools and implementing basic security measures, SMBs can significantly improve their security postures and navigate the complex realm of cybersecurity with confidence.
